The Importance of Outdoor Lighting

Outdoor lighting serves multiple purposes. It ensures safety and security by illuminating pathways, driveways, and entry points, making it easier for guests to navigate your property at night. Additionally, well-placed lighting deters potential intruders, providing peace of mind for homeowners.

Beyond safety, unique outdoor lighting enhances the beauty of your landscape. It highlights architectural features, accentuates garden elements, and creates focal points that draw the eye. Whether you prefer a soft, romantic glow or vibrant, colorful displays, the right lighting can dramatically change the mood and atmosphere of your outdoor space.

Creative Lighting Ideas
  1. Pathway Lights
    Pathway lights guide guests along walkways and garden paths, adding both safety and charm. For a unique touch, consider using lantern-style fixtures or solar-powered lights with decorative patterns. These not only illuminate the way but also add a whimsical element to your garden.

  2. String Lights
    String lights are versatile and perfect for creating a cozy, inviting atmosphere. Drape them over trees, pergolas, or fences to add a warm, festive feel. For a more rustic look, choose Edison bulb string lights, which emit a soft, amber glow.

  3. Uplighting
    Uplighting involves placing lights at ground level and directing them upwards to highlight trees, shrubs, and architectural features. This technique creates dramatic shadows and adds depth to your landscape. Use colored lenses to change the ambiance and create different effects for special occasions.

  4. Water Feature Lighting
    If you have a pond, fountain, or pool, underwater lighting can create a stunning effect. Submerged lights enhance the beauty of water features, making them stand out even in the dark. Choose LED lights for energy efficiency and longevity.

  5. Spotlights and Floodlights
    Use spotlights to highlight specific features, such as statues, sculptures, or garden art. Floodlights are ideal for illuminating larger areas, like patios or decks, ensuring your outdoor gatherings are well-lit and safe.

  6. Motion Sensor Lights
    Motion sensor lights add a layer of security while conserving energy. These lights only activate when movement is detected, providing illumination when needed and staying off when not in use. Place them near entryways, driveways, and dark corners of your yard.

Key Considerations for Church Lighting
  1. Ambient Lighting

    Ambient lighting provides general illumination, ensuring that the entire space is evenly lit. In a church, this might involve chandeliers, pendant lights, or recessed lighting. The goal is to create a warm and inviting environment that welcomes parishioners.

  2. Accent Lighting

    Accent lighting highlights specific features within the church, such as altars, stained glass windows, and religious statues. This type of lighting draws attention to these elements, enhancing their visual impact and significance.

  3. Task Lighting

    Task lighting is essential for specific activities, such as reading, preaching, and performing music. Ensure that podiums, lecterns, and choir areas are well-lit to facilitate these tasks. Adjustable fixtures and dimmable lights can provide flexibility for different events and services.

  4. Decorative Lighting

    Decorative lighting adds a touch of elegance and beauty to the church interior. This might include wall sconces, candelabras, or custom-designed fixtures that complement the church’s architectural style.

Energy Efficiency and Sustainability

When planning unique outdoor lighting or church lighting systems, it's important to consider energy efficiency and sustainability. LED lights are an excellent choice, as they consume less energy and have a longer lifespan compared to traditional bulbs. Additionally, incorporating solar-powered lights can reduce electricity costs and minimize environmental impact.
